Firefox 3 garbles fixed-width font printout on Laserjet

By cynici

Ever since I upgraded to FF3, I have been experiencing the problem that all fixed-width font text (e.g. code snippets on this page) would appear as garbage when printed on laserjet printer (HP Laserjet 8000 with PCL driver). Print preview looked fine though.

I have tried the following workarounds without any success:

  • Configure printer to “Send TrueType as Bitmaps” (a checkbox in printer custom settings)
  • Reset “print.print_printer” in FF3 About:config

Then I came across this mozilla support forum article and changed the Default Character Encoding from the default Western (ISO-8859-1) to Western (Windows-1252) in FF3 Tools/Options/Content/Fonts & Colors/Advanced.

Voila, problem solved.
